I recently bought the SUNL 200GY http://www.sunl.com/SLD-200GY.html (it's even yellow just like the picture) anyway I counted the teeth Front is 17 and rear is 56 tooth running on the fourlane I'm lucky to get 55mph/80kph downhill with the wind to my back and the tach is around the 8-9K range. Any suggestions on what size rear sprocket to go with I'd like to run at least 60-65mph without blowing the engine.
